- The distance between Kasprowy Wierch, Poland and Morris, Mn, Usa is approximately 7,756 km or 4,820 mi.
- To reach Kasprowy Wierch in this distance one would set out from Morris, Mn bearing 38.7°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Kasprowy Wierch bearing 138.3° or SE .
- Kasprowy Wierch has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Morris, Mn has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Kasprowy Wierch is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Morris, Mn is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 6.1 °C (11°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 20.1 °C (36.2°F) less in Kasprowy Wierch.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1178.8 mm (46.4 in) more which is equivalent to 1178.8 l/m² (28.93 US gal/ft²) or 11,788,000 l/ha (1,260,215 US gal/ac) more. About 2 8/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.2° lower in Kasprowy Wierch than in Morris, Mn.
